Transaction 89316aba7031cd016afffce4253e6c512ff35881efe364b6a380d7b3f0f70932

7 Input
2 Outputs
  • 89316aba7031cd016afffce4253e6c512ff35881efe364b6a380d7b3f0f70932:0
  • value  6383
    address  1hwMTmH43YWSRF8DfTmq4nzuhsveUK7bf
  • 89316aba7031cd016afffce4253e6c512ff35881efe364b6a380d7b3f0f70932:1
  • value  1067800
    address  3MqwYi4ConQm2o6kf5sNmL6DpxEZ3L8SK6